Back Stop gates in plant single file chutes (races). The chutes straight sided, 30 in. (762mm) wide, and 66 in. (1676) high. Steps in the chute provide the rise up to the plant. Standard steps in all ramps for cattle should be 12-18 in. (304-457mm) wide and 3-1/2 in. (89mm) high. A second single file chute is recommended in high speed plants to prevent delays if an accident occurs and an animal goes down in one chute. A selector gate at the entrance allows a handler to quickly switch sides.
